University Ethics Policy Committee (UEPC)

The University Ethics Policy Committee is a subcommittee of the University Research Committee . Its role is to advise the University Research Committee on policies and procedures in relation to:

  • the Human Research Ethics Committees, in accordance with functions as defined in the National Statement on Human Research Involving Humans (1999), the University of Wollongong Code of Practice-Research, State and Commonwealth legislation, and other relevant policies and regulations;
  • the Animal Ethics Committee, in accordance with its functions as defined in the NHMRC Code of Practice for the Care and Use of Animals for Scientific Research (7th edition, 2004), NSW Animal Research Act (1985), NSW Animal Research Regulation (2005), University of Wollongong Code of Practice-Research, and other relevant policies and regulations;
  • the Biosafety Committee, in accordance with its statutory and regulatory functions as identified in relevant Commonwealth and State legislation, the University of Wollongong Code of Practice-Research, and other relevant policies and regulations; and
  • to advise the University Research Committee on ethical issues relating to research and the University's responsibilities concerning research

The University Ethics Policy Committee is responsible for four ethics operating committees:

UOW/IAHS Health and Medical HREC
The UoW/IAHS Health and Medical Research Ethics Committee is constituted and functions in accordance with the National Statement on Human Research Involving Humans (1999); the University of Wollongong Code of Practice Research, State and Commonwealth legislation, and other relevant policies and regulations.

UOW/IAHS Social Sciences, Humanities and Behavioural HREC
The UoW/IAHS Social Sciences, Humanities and Behavioural Research Ethics Committee is constituted and functions in accordance with the National Statement on Human Research Involving Humans (1999); the University of Wollongong Code of Practice Research, State and Commonwealth legislation, and other relevant policies and regulations.

Animal Ethics Committee
The Animal Ethics Committee is constituted and functions in accordance with the NHMRC Code of Practice for the Care and Use of Animals for Scientific Research (7 th edition, 2004), the NSW Animal Research Act (1985), the NSW Animal Research Regulation (2005), the University of Wollongong Code of Practice Research, and other relevant policies and regulations.

Gene Technology Review Committee
The Gener Technology Review Committee is constituted and functions in accordance with statutory and regulatory functions identified in relevant Commonwealth and State legislation, the University of Wollongong Code of Practice Research, and other relevant policies and regulations.
